    H) Rack Height 1 RU Weight Net weight: 2.9 kg (6.39 lbs) Port Specification RG-WS6108 Fixed Service Port Six 10/100/1000Base-T Ethernet ports with auto-negotiation. Port 1 can serve as a management port. Two combo ports. When the electrical port works, 10/100/1000Base-T auto-negotiation is supported.
  • Page 9 Hardware Installation and Reference Guide Product Overview Power Supply RG-WS6108 and Consumption Max. Power 40 W Consumption Input Voltage 100 V AC to 240 V AC,50 Hz to 60 Hz Output Voltage 12 V/3.33 A Environment and RG-WS6108 Reliability Operating temperature: –10°C to +40°C (14°F to 104°F) Storage temperature: –40°C to +70°C (–40°F to +158°F)
  • Page 10 Hardware Installation and Reference Guide Product Overview Note A combo port consists of an optical port and an electrical port. The optical port and  electrical port cannot work at the same time. If one port is enabled, the other is disabled.

    Hardware Installation and Reference Guide Installing Wireless Controller Connecting Console RG-WS6108 supplies an EIA/TIA-232 configuration console for local configuration. If you configure RG-WS6108 through Web, skip this part. Table 3-1 Console Attributes Parameter Description Connector RJ-45 Interface Standard Asynchronous EIA/TIA-232...
